H.B. 656 Summary

  • Establishes a whitelist of substances allowed for use as pesticides and fertilizers on state and county property, including federal organic farming standards and minimum-risk pesticides.

  • Prohibits use of non-approved pesticides and fertilizers on state and county property unless a waiver is granted, with exceptions for mosquito control, building/structural pest damage, and invasive species management.

  • Requires state departments and county agencies to apply to the Department of Agriculture for waivers, with applications including location maps, landscape plans, cost estimates, and documentation that alternatives have been evaluated.

  • Allows waivers to be granted for up to two years with conditions such as signage; applications deemed approved if the Department of Agriculture fails to respond within 180 days.

  • Exempts state agricultural parks and county agricultural properties from restrictions; exempts whole structure fumigation on school property and property managed under state executive orders not controlled by counties.
